Reported Number of AIDS Cases, All Ages, Cumulative through 2007
| Cumulative AIDS Cases All Ages | |
|---|---|
| United States | 100.0%1 |
| Alabama | 0.9% |
| Alaska | 0.1% |
| Arizona | 1.1% |
| Arkansas | 0.4% |
| California | 14.4% |
| Colorado | 0.9% |
| Connecticut | 1.5% |
| Delaware | 0.4% |
| District of Columbia | 1.8% |
| Florida | 10.6% |
| Georgia | 3.3% |
| Hawaii | 0.3% |
| Idaho | 0.1% |
| Illinois | 3.4% |
| Indiana | 0.8% |
| Iowa | 0.2% |
| Kansas | 0.3% |
| Kentucky | 0.5% |
| Louisiana | 1.8% |
| Maine | 0.1% |
| Maryland | 3.1% |
| Massachusetts | 1.9% |
| Michigan | 1.5% |
| Minnesota | 0.5% |
| Mississippi | 0.7% |
| Missouri | 1.1% |
| Montana | 0.0% |
| Nebraska | 0.2% |
| Nevada | 0.6% |
| New Hampshire | 0.1% |
| New Jersey | 4.9% |
| New Mexico | 0.3% |
| New York | 17.6% |
| North Carolina | 1.7% |
| North Dakota | 0.0% |
| Ohio | 1.5% |
| Oklahoma | 0.5% |
| Oregon | 0.6% |
| Pennsylvania | 3.4% |
| Rhode Island | 0.3% |
| South Carolina | 1.4% |
| South Dakota | 0.0% |
| Tennessee | 1.3% |
| Texas | 7.1% |
| Utah | 0.2% |
| Vermont | 0.0% |
| Virginia | 1.7% |
| Washington | 1.2% |
| West Virginia | 0.2% |
| Wisconsin | 0.5% |
| Wyoming | 0.0% |
| Guam | 0.0% |
| Puerto Rico | 3.0% |
| Virgin Islands | 0.1% |
| Notes: | Includes persons with a diagnosis of AIDS, reported from the beginning of the epidemic through 2007. U.S. totals include data from the United States (50 states and the District of Columbia), and from U.S. dependencies, possessions, and independent nations in free association with the U.S., and persons whose state or area of residence is unknown. |
| Sources: | Table 16, HIV/AIDS Surveillance Report: Cases of HIV Infection and AIDS in the United States and Dependent Areas, 2007, Centers for Disease Control and Prevention, Department of Health and Human Services, 2009.
